Transaction 7f689008f4e0fa15f340e928803103b54da3bffcadd953fe9718c5098d9ea1a8
1 Input
1 Output
-
7f689008f4e0fa15f340e928803103b54da3bffcadd953fe9718c5098d9ea1a8:0
- value
- 692000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f6f8b5a3d634a6c9535ca5170b15e018aea2c0f3 OP_EQUAL
- address
- 3QCt6NiUaA3etD1jkqc92RxgfemnZLh9TF